The Journey Of Life

Life is but a journey often with friends abound
At times loneliness with no friends to be found

It serves no purpose not to be at your best
Be tolerant of some and hospitable the rest

Don’t stand so tall or proud you cannot be seen
Helping out another must be a part of the theme

It serves no purpose to look down on others
It is better to live as if we’re all brothers

If you can’t say something nice then don’t speak at all
If you live your life nasty and angry you’re bound for a fall

Think long and hard about these words I have said
It is far too late when we’re all buried and dead
